Bernelle Ragland Obituary

Bernelle B. Ragland, 94, passed away at a Colorado Springs Assisted Living facility on December 4, 2014. Bernelle was born in Marshall, AK, September 13, 1920 to Mamie and Benjamin Basham. She moved to Southern California with her family and during World War II began her professional career as a Contracts Administer at the U.S. Marine Corps Air Base in Mojave, CA. At Mojave she met her husband Lt. Cdr. Thomas W. Ragland, a career naval officer.

During their marriage they moved 32 times, including a tour of duty on the island of Guam where she was the highest ranking civilian working for the Department of Defense. Bernelle had a gift for making loving homes at each of the family stops, however short. She was a gracious hostess and her ability to easily create loyal friends left lifelong relationships in each military community. In 1992, Bernelle moved to Colorado Springs to be near family and she immediately developed a wide circle of friends through the Broadmoor Social Club, many different contract bridge groups, and the local chapter of the Navy-Marine Wives Club.

Bernelle was preceded in death by her parents, her husband Thomas, her brother Harry Basham, and four sisters: Wenoka Amos, Juanita Smith, Ann Reilly and Benny Dotts.

She is survived by her three children, Suellen Farrington of Potomac, MD, Henrietta Brownlow (Blaine) of Colorado Springs, and James Ragland (Susan) of Arnold, MD along with six grandchildren Tad Farrington (Regina), Kyra Farrington, Bradley Brownlow (Greta), Laura Brownlow Boreing, Zachary Ragland (Virginia), Joshua Ragland, and six great grandchildren.

A Celebration of Bernelle's life, followed by a reception, will be held at 2 p.m. on January 9, 2015 at the Cheyenne Mountain Resort in Colorado Springs. Interment will be in Arlington National Cemetery.

Bernelle was a lifelong supporter of military families as a volunteer and as President of various chapters of the Navy-Marine Corps Relief Society.
